Originally part of the Taymouth Castle development, the Show House was built to present to potential buyers/investors the type of property available across the estate. When Taymouth Castle along with the estate were sold to two prominent U.S Billionaires in 2018 the Show House was taken out of the deal and retained by WEL.

With a modern design, golf course location and unspoilt views of the Castle and the mountains off into the distance, the Show House offers the perfect escape for a family’s trip to the Highlands.

The new owners of Taymouth Castle intend to turn it into a luxury hotel/clubhouse resort for their high-profile clientele. WEL plan to rent out the Show House to holidaymakers and visitors looking for luxury accommodation in a premium resort.

  • Status Current
  • Area 3,000 Sq ft
  • Location Scotland
  • Type Residential